Transaction 5368a3be4565b9ba4c0e289d4a7f16b9e357befb202b2689175b62478de7e430

2 Input
2 Outputs
  • 5368a3be4565b9ba4c0e289d4a7f16b9e357befb202b2689175b62478de7e430:0
  • value  1077393
    address  33Xbjf4ZpYmgvswPYwFTEXnpaLHvzHxhUt
  • 5368a3be4565b9ba4c0e289d4a7f16b9e357befb202b2689175b62478de7e430:1
  • value  832300
    address  369FsPAczAWLNsQQLE5DuLPipDssD7kb31